Franklin Resources Inc. Has $31.73 Million Stake in RadNet, Inc. (NASDAQ:RDNT)

Franklin Resources Inc. increased its stake in shares of RadNet, Inc. (NASDAQ:RDNT - Free Report) by 17.4% in the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The firm owned 454,339 shares of the medical research company's stock after purchasing an additional 67,278 shares during the period. Franklin Resources Inc. owned approximately 0.61% of RadNet worth $31,731,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

RadNet (NASDAQ:RDNT -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, February 27th. The medical research company reported $0.22 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.21 by $0.01. The business had revenue of $477.10 million during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$459.42 million. RadNet had a positive return on equity of 4.29% and a negative net margin of 0.25%. As a group, equities research analysts anticipate that RadNet, Inc. will post 0.56 earnings per share for the current year.

About RadNet

(Free Report)

RadNet,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, provides outpatient diagnostic imaging services in the United States. The company operates in two segments: Imaging Centers and Artificial Intelligence. Its services include magnetic resonance imaging, computed tomography, positron emission tomography, nuclear medicine, mammography, ultrasound, diagnostic radiology, fluoroscopy, and other related procedures, as well as multi-modality imaging services.
